1. The Foundation: Mastering the Perfect Fit
The most technologically advanced, expensive goggles in the world are completely worthless if they do not fit your specific facial bone structure. A leaking goggle is a failed goggle. Here is how you can find that perfect seal yourself.
The Inner Socket vs. The Outer Orbital:
Goggles generally sit in one of two places. Low-profile racing goggles (often called “Swedes”) sit deep inside the eye socket. While this reduces hydrodynamic drag, it can become incredibly painful during a two-hour marathon swim. For open water, we highly recommend goggles with wider silicone gaskets that sit securely on the hard, outer orbital bone surrounding your eye. This distributes the pressure over a larger surface area, preventing “raccoon eyes” and tension headaches.
The “Dry Suction Test” Hack:
Before you buy any pair of goggles, you must perform the dry suction test. Make sure your face is completely dry. Take the goggles (without pulling the rubber strap over your head) and press the eye cups firmly against your face. If the silicone gaskets create a brief vacuum and the goggles stick to your face unassisted for two to three seconds, you have found a perfect match. If they instantly fall off, no amount of strap-tightening will stop the ocean from leaking in.
2. Lens Tint & Color Science: Decoding the Rainbow
Choosing a lens color is not a fashion statement; it is a tactical decision based entirely on your swimming environment. The tint of your lens dictates how much light reaches your eye and how well you can spot a neon orange navigation buoy from a mile away.
Clear & Light Blue Lenses:
These are your low-light warriors. If you are swimming in a dark, heavily shaded river, or if it is a gloomy, heavily overcast morning, clear lenses allow the maximum amount of light to enter. They provide natural, unfiltered vision.
Smoke & Mirrored Lenses:
Think of these as standard sunglasses. Smoke-tinted or mirrored lenses reduce overall brightness and are excellent for indoor swimming in highly illuminated pools or standard, sunny outdoor days. However, they do not actively cut through horizontal glare bouncing off the waves.
Polarized Lenses:
This is the ultimate upgrade for ocean and lake swimmers. Polarized lenses contain a chemical filter that actively blocks the blinding horizontal light waves reflecting off the water’s surface. 3. The Profile: Racing Sleek vs. Open Water Masks
When selecting your gear, you must honestly assess your primary goal. Are you trying to shave 0.5 seconds off a 50-meter sprint, or are you trying to survive a 2.4-mile Ironman swim? Low-Profile Racing Goggles:
These models are incredibly sleek. They sit close to the eye to minimize drag and prevent the goggles from flying off when you dive off a starting block. However, their peripheral vision is usually restricted. You will have to lift your head higher out of the water to sight a buoy, which drops your hips and slows you down.
The Open Water Mask:
Mask-style goggles are much larger. They hold a massive volume of air inside the lens chamber, which significantly dilutes the humidity generated by your face, making them naturally more resistant to fogging. Most importantly, they offer 180-degree panoramic vision. You can see the competitors thrashing next to you without turning your head. For 90% of open water swimmers, a larger mask-style frame is the superior choice.
4. Combating the Fog (The Ultimate Enemy)
A perfectly fitting, beautifully tinted pair of goggles will still ruin your day if it fogs up. Fog is caused by the temperature differential between the hot, sweaty skin of your face and the freezing cold water pressing against the outside of the plastic lens.
While all goggles come with a factory anti-fog coating, not all coatings are created equal. If you are serious about maintaining clear vision, you must look for advanced chemical treatments. Brands like Arena have revolutionized the industry with “Swipe” technology, allowing you to reactivate the coating mid-swim simply by rubbing the lens.
Furthermore, taking care of your gear is non-negotiable. If you touch the inside of a standard lens with your sandy fingers, you will permanently destroy the anti-fog layer. 5. Straps, Adjustments, and Quick Fixes
Finally, we must look at the harness that holds the whole system together. A complex strap adjustment system is a nightmare when your hands are freezing cold and slippery.
Look for goggles that feature a “split strap” design at the back of the head. This allows you to position one strap high on the crown of your head and one lower down the neck, locking the goggles securely in place. If you are buying swimming goggles for kids, always opt for an “easy-plug” buckle system at the back of the head to prevent hair-pulling.
For adults, our absolute favorite modification is replacing the factory rubber strap with a woven bungee cord. Bungee cords distribute tension far more evenly, never snap unexpectedly, and can be adjusted with one hand in a fraction of a second while you are treading water.

What is the difference between pool goggles and open water goggles?
Pool goggles are typically smaller, ultra-hydrodynamic, and designed for short, fast races in clear, temperature-controlled water. Open water goggles have larger silicone gaskets for long-distance comfort, wider peripheral vision to spot navigation buoys, and heavier UV or polarized protection against the sun.
How tight should my swim goggle straps be?
The strap should only be tight enough to keep the goggles from falling off your head when you dive in. The actual waterproofing comes entirely from the silicone gasket sealing against your skin. Over-tightening the straps will distort the frame and actually cause leaks.
Why do my goggles always leave deep red marks around my eyes?
Deep red marks, often called ‘raccoon eyes,’ mean you are wearing a frame that is too small for your facial structure, forcing the hard plastic into your soft inner eye socket. You need to upgrade to a mask-style goggle that rests on the hard outer orbital bone.
Do I need mirrored lenses for cloudy days?
No. Mirrored and polarized lenses are designed for bright, sunny conditions. If you are swimming on a heavily overcast day or in a dark lake at dawn, you should wear clear, light blue, or yellow-tinted lenses to maximize the available light.
